The 11 winners of the Puerto Rico Open have played a combined 1,131 events since their triumph without winning an additional event outside of Puerto Rico on the PGA Tour, but Tony Finau will look to break that curse in Houston this weekend. The American enters the event as the second choice on DraftKings to go along with being the fifth option in the betting market, and it is easy to understand why DFS gamers are flocking to the big-hitter. Finau has posted three straight top-11 finishes and ranks fourth in driving accuracy, giving him an ideal layout to stop the ridiculous conversational piece of an event being a jinx towards a players' career. Will he find the winner's circle? We will have to see. --Spencer Aguiar - RotoBaller
